#688C85 Color Information
Hex color code: #688C85
The hex color #688C85 is a subtle cyan with RGB values of (104, 140, 133) and HSL of (168°, 15%, 48%). It is often used for branding and logos.

RGB, HSL and CMYK Values
RGB
104, 140, 133
Red: 104 / Green: 140 / Blue: 133
HSL
168°, 15%, 48%
Hue: 168° / Saturation: 15% / Lightness: 48%
CMYK
26%, 0%, 5%, 45%
Cyan: 26% / Magenta: 0% / Yellow: 5% / Key: 45%

Color Meaning and Usage
A subtle cyan tone, #688C85 has RGB (104, 140, 133) and HSL (168°, 15%, 48%). Known for evoking trust and professionalism, this cyan-blue hue is often used for buttons, highlights, and accents.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.
The complementary color of #688C85 is #8D686F,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#688D73.
